Gaining Enhanced User Insights: Vital Interview Techniques
To truly grasp your users and their needs, moving beyond surface-level feedback is essential. Productive user interviews demand more than just asking questions; they require a considered approach and a toolkit of specific techniques. Employing open-ended questions, designed to uncover detailed responses, is fundamental. Follow-up probes, gently pushing for explanation and deeper insights, are also important. Remember to actively listen – not just to what's said, but how it’s said – paying heed to body language and minor cues. Consider using techniques like the ‘five whys’ to explore the root causes of user behaviors and discover underlying motivations. Finally, creating a friendly and secure environment is key for participants to feel relaxed and share their true perspectives. Finding the Right Form Software: A Look for UX Research
With a abundance of survey tools on offer to UX researchers, choosing the appropriate match for your particular needs can feel daunting. Popular options like SurveyMonkey provide a extensive range of features, suitable for simple data gathering. However, dedicated UX investigation platforms such as UserTesting and Qualtrics often feature complex functionality, like automated insights and mockup integration. Ultimately, consider factors such as expense, team scale, the difficulty of your research and required features before making a definitive decision.
